The five best rooftop dining venues in Chicago

Cindy's Rooftop

12 S. Michigan Ave., Chicago, IL 60603 Positioned high above historic Michigan Avenue, Cindy's Rooftop functions as both a premier rooftop restaurant and dynamic bar with direct views overlooking Millennium Park and Lake Michigan. The dramatic glass-and-steel framed space transitions seamlessly to an open-air terrace, where guests can take in expansive vistas extending across the green lawns of the park to the open water beyond. It appeals to travelers seeking a sophisticated daytime dining spot or an atmospheric evening venue framed by municipal landmarks. LH Rooftop

85 E. Wacker Dr., Chicago, IL 60601 Situated along the vibrant curve of Wacker Drive, LH Rooftop provides an open-air rooftop destination featuring multi-directional perspectives of the city skyline, the Chicago River, and Lake Michigan. Perched high above the riverfront, this venue offers guests front-row views of surrounding historic architecture and bustling water traffic below. It is an ideal setting for visitors who want to pair crafted drinks and high-rise dining with dramatic urban geometry. Offshore Rooftop

1000 E. Grand Ave., Chicago, IL 60611 Extending far out onto the waters of Lake Michigan, Offshore Rooftop anchors the eastern edge of Navy Pier as a sprawling rooftop venue. The setting places guests in the center of the lakefront, providing panoramic lookbacks toward the dramatic downtown skyline alongside unobstructed horizon views. It caters to large parties and discerning travelers who desire an open-sky atmosphere enveloped by lake breezes and water on all sides. Upstairs at The Gwen

521 N. Rush St., Chicago, IL 60611 Located in a luxury hotel setting near the North Michigan Avenue shopping district, Upstairs at The Gwen delivers a refined rooftop dining and drinks experience framed by high-rise towers. The space offers an intimate outdoor escape amidst the energetic pulse of River North, catering to hotel guests and visitors looking for a serene setting. The open-air terrace provides a stylish backdrop for evening drinks, light bites, and social gatherings. Raised Bar Chicago

1 W. Wacker Dr., Chicago, IL 60601 Located at the intersection of Wacker Drive and State Street, Raised Bar Chicago operates as an indoor-outdoor rooftop bar and food venue three floors above the street. Unlike towers perched dozens of stories up, this three-story elevation provides an intimate, immersive perspective over the river corridor, placing guests close to the architectural details of neighboring bridges and streetscapes. The dual indoor and outdoor layout ensures a comfortable environment regardless of shifting lakefront wind conditions, making it a versatile choice for casual dining and group gatherings.

Planning your Chicago rooftop dining experience

Sequencing a night out across Chicago's high-altitude venues requires an understanding of neighborhood layout and geographic proximity. A seamless itinerary might begin along the riverfront at Raised Bar Chicago or LH Rooftop for early evening drinks while watching boats pass along Wacker Drive, followed by a short transition south along Michigan Avenue to Cindy's Rooftop or east to Offshore Rooftop at Navy Pier for late-night skyline views. Because distances between downtown districts can vary depending on traffic, grouping your destinations by neighborhood—such as pairing Loop venues together before heading toward the lakefront—ensures a relaxed progression through the evening.

Before finalizing your itinerary, always confirm operational details directly with each venue. Rooftop access, terrace seating availability, seasonal open-air operations, and kitchen hours are subject to management discretion and private event buyouts. Additionally, Chicago is famous for sudden shifts in weather and strong wind currents off Lake Michigan, particularly at great heights. Bringing a light layer even during warm periods ensures comfort when seated on open terraces facing the water.

Frequently asked questions

What are the best rooftop restaurants in Chicago for lake views?

Cindy's Rooftop, LH Rooftop, and Offshore Rooftop offer direct views overlooking Lake Michigan. Offshore Rooftop is located on Navy Pier directly on the water, while Cindy's Rooftop and LH Rooftop look across Millennium Park and the riverfront toward the lake.

Where can I find Chicago rooftop bars with a view of the river?

Both LH Rooftop and Raised Bar Chicago are located along Wacker Drive, offering perspectives overlooking the Chicago River and surrounding high-rises. LH Rooftop sits high above the water, while Raised Bar Chicago operates three floors above street level.

Do Chicago rooftop dining venues require advance reservations?

Reservation policies vary by venue, season, and time of day. Because rooftop tables with skyline views are highly sought after by travelers and locals alike, guests are strongly advised to contact each venue directly or check their official websites to confirm table availability.

Are Chicago rooftop venues open during colder months or bad weather?

Many high-altitude venues in Chicago feature flexible indoor-outdoor spaces or glass-enclosed areas, such as the indoor-outdoor layouts at Raised Bar Chicago and Cindy's Rooftop. However, outdoor terrace access depends on daily weather and wind conditions, so guests should confirm open-air seating availability directly with the venue prior to arrival.
